Sompo has a unique opportunity for a Vice President, Global Head of Accounts Receivable in our Finance Operations team.

We are seeking a Global Head of Accounts Receivable to lead the execution, governance, and transformation of our Order-to-Cash (O2C) processes across a global, multi-entity organization. Reporting to the Global Head of Finance Operations, this role will drive working capital performance, enhance cash flow visibility, and strengthen operational discipline across regions.

This is a high-impact leadership role focused on delivering scalable, standardized, and high-performing receivables and collections operations.

Location: This position will be based out of our London, New York or Purchase New York office. We strive for collaboration, which is why we offer a work environment where our employees thrive and develop long-lasting careers.

 

Our business, your impact, our opportunity:

What You’ll Be Doing…

  • Own and lead the global end-to-end Accounts Receivable and Order-to-Cash process

  • Oversee collections, cash application, and dispute resolution across regions

  • Drive improvements in working capital through effective receivables and collections strategies

  • Partner with Treasury and Finance to support cash flow forecasting and liquidity planning

  • Monitor and improve key metrics such as DSO, collection effectiveness, and aged receivables

  • Establish standardized AR processes, policies, and procedures across markets

  • Ensure strong governance, controls, and compliance across receivables operations

  • Partner with business finance and operations teams to resolve billing and collection issues

  • Lead automation and process improvement initiatives to enhance efficiency and visibility

  • Build and develop a high-performing global team focused on accountability and continuous improvement

 

What You’ll Bring…

 

  • 10+ years of experience in accounts receivable, collections, or finance operations, including leadership roles

  • Strong expertise in Order-to-Cash processes, working capital management, and cash flow dynamics

  • Experience operating in global, multi-entity environments with complex billing and collections structures

  • Proven track record of driving process standardization and operational performance improvement

  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a data-driven mindset

  • Experience with ERP systems, finance platforms, and reporting tools

  • Ability to influence and partner effectively with stakeholders across Finance and the business

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
